Question
What is the value of (2² + 3²) × (4³ + 5³) ÷
(6⁴)?Solution
First, calculate the values of the powers: 2² = 4, 3² = 9, 4³ = 64, 5³ = 125, 6⁴ = 1296. Now, substitute these values into the expression: (2² + 3²) × (4³ + 5³) ÷ (6⁴) = (4 + 9) × (64 + 125) ÷ 1296 = 13 × 189 ÷ 1296 = 2457 ÷ 1296 ≈ 1.89. Correct option: e
